SEC Filing Summary: Chesapeake Energy Corporation (CHK)
Business Context and Reporting Period
This Form 8-K, dated June 18, 2024, reports the results of a special meeting of stockholders held on June 28, 2024. The meeting addressed a proposed merger between Chesapeake Energy Corporation and Southwestern Energy Company. As of the record date (April 22, 2024), there were 131,048,463 shares of common stock outstanding.

Material Changes and Voting Results
Stockholders approved two key proposals regarding the proposed merger:
- Stock Issuance Proposal: Approved with 115,678,563 votes for, 201,938 votes against, and 27,371 abstentions. This authorizes the issuance of Chesapeake common stock to Southwestern stockholders.
- Non-Binding Advisory Vote on Executive Compensation: Approved with 73,097,257 votes for, 42,625,916 votes against, and 184,699 abstentions. This concerns compensation for named executive officers in connection with the merger.
- Adjournment: The vote to adjourn the meeting was not necessary as the primary proposal was approved.
Outlook, Risks, and Contingencies
The consummation of the merger remains subject to regulatory clearance and the satisfaction of other customary closing conditions as set forth in the Merger Agreement. The filing notes that the transaction is not yet final pending these conditions.
